It was another Fabulous Friday in Psychiatry! Today’s Grand Rounds was presented by guest presenter, Sydney Melancon, MD, Assistant Professor of Clinical Psychiatry and Consult Liaison Psychiatry Program Director at LSU Health New Orleans!

Dr. Melancon’s presentation titled, “Complexities of Bipolar Treatment Management in Women of Childbearing Age discussed complex decision making at each stage of life for women of childbearing age with bipolar disorder; and, identified areas for further research to support treatment recommendations during special circumstances such as assisted reproductive health.

Dr. Melancon is a Clinical Assistant Professor of Psychiatry with the LSUHSC School of Medicine in New Orleans and serves as the Residency Program Director. She is a graduate of the LSU Psychiatry Residency Program in Baton Rouge and completed a Consultation-Liaison Psychiatry fellowship in New Orleans. She is board certified in adult psychiatry and consultation liaison psychiatry.

Make way, our 2026–2027 Forensic Crew is here! 😎😎😎

Watch out for Team Forensics and see what they do next! 👀⚖️

Our 2026–2027 Psychiatry Forensic Fellows and Program Director bring together expertise across the many facets of forensic psychiatry — from competency evaluations and courtroom testimony to correctional psychiatry, juvenile justice, child and adolescent forensics, and developmental disability psychiatry. At LSUHS, our fellows train at the intersection of psychiatry, the courts, corrections, and the community. 🧠⚖️

Today’s Psychiatry Grand Rounds was an amazing presentation and experience! It was presented by CHATogether originator, Eunice Yuen, MD, PhD, Assistant Professor of Psychiatry at Yale School of Medicine and her protégé and Child and Adolescent Fellow, Maitreyee Berends, MD, PGY-IV!

🩵 CHATogether stands for Compassionate Home Action Together.
💜 It is an Interactive Psychoeducation Program based on uplifting oppressed voices.
💛 It uses vignettes and acted scenes, helping families navigate challenges together through communication and connection.

We’ll all be talking about today’s Grand Rounds for quite some time… along with the original film and skit with several of our very own Fellows and Residents as moderator and actors. We want everyone in our great state to succeed! That’s why we do what we do!

Over the past two days, our team presented workshops and breakout sessions and attended the Louisiana Governor’s 44th Conference on Juvenile Justice! This annual conference brought together community, state, and national leaders. It focused on information and topics that aid in the success of at-risk youth in our great state.

We are especially grateful that this year’s conference was hosted right here in Bossier City, giving many of our Faculty, Fellows, Residents, and Medical Students the opportunity to learn, connect, present, and bring valuable insights back to our campus and community.
